The Goodman GLZS5BA3610 heat pump condenser delivers high efficiency, helping you save money on energy bills. With its solid construction, it's perfect for a wide range of home heating and cooling needs.
Please note this is an outdoor unit only, for full system operation this needs to be paired with an indoor unit.
| 3 Ton 15.2 SEER2 High Efficiency Goodman Heat Pump - 7.8 HSPF2 | |
|---|---|
| SKU | GLZS5BA3610 |
| Weight (in lbs) | 242.000000 |
| Brand/Manufacturer | Goodman |
| Replaces | GSZ160361 |
| Product Features | New Refrigerant Compliant |
| Cooling BTU | 36,000 |
| Heating BTU | 36,000 |
| Decibel Level (dBA) | 72 |
| Horsepower | 0.33 HP |
| Refrigerant | R32 |
| SEER2 (Efficiency) | 15.2 |
| Condenser Stages | Single Stage |
| Compressor Type | Scroll |
| Liquid Line | 3/8" |
| Suction Line | 7/8" |
| Electrical | 208/230v 1 Phase 60Hz |
| Max Breaker Size | 35 Amps |
| Min. Breaker Size | 22.8 Amps |
| Tonnage | 3 Ton |
| Connection | Sweat |
| Height | 39 1/2" |
| Width | 35 1/2" |
| Depth | 35 1/2" |
3 Ton / 36,000 BTU Heat Pump Capacity – Well‑suited for medium‑sized homes (≈1,500–1,800 sq ft), providing balanced cooling and heating performance throughout the year.
15.2 SEER2 & R‑32 Refrigerant – Meets modern efficiency standards with eco‑friendlier R‑32 refrigerant, helping reduce utility costs and environmental impact compared with older systems.
Single‑Stage Scroll Compressor – Simple, reliable compressor design that delivers consistent performance with easier serviceability and fewer moving parts to fail.
SmartShift Quiet Defrost Technology – Built‑in defrost system enhances heating performance and comfort in colder weather without loud cycling.
Durable Outdoor Construction – Heavy‑gauge galvanized‑steel cabinet with powder‑coat finish and coil guard resists corrosion and weathering for longer service life in outdoor conditions.
Easy Service Access – High‑/low‑pressure switches, accessible gauge ports, and service valves simplify installation and maintenance for HVAC pros.
Q: What type of system is the GLZS5BA3610?
A: It’s a 3 ton (36,000 BTU) high‑efficiency heat pump condenser designed to provide both cooling and heating when paired with a compatible indoor air handler or coil.
Q: What does the 15.2 SEER2 rating mean?
A: 15.2 SEER2 (Seasonal Energy Efficiency Ratio 2) reflects efficient seasonal cooling performance, helping lower electricity use and cooling costs compared with older, lower SEER units.
Q: How does this heat pump perform in heating?
A: It delivers roughly 36,000 BTU of heating capacity and generally has a HSPF2 (Heating Seasonal Performance Factor) around 7.8, giving efficient heat transfer in moderate winter climates.
Q: What refrigerant does it use and why it matters?
A: This unit uses R32 refrigerant, which offers improved energy efficiency and lower global warming potential compared to many older options.
Q: What kind of compressor and fan does it have?
A: It includes a single‑stage scroll compressor for dependable, steady performance, and a single‑speed condenser fan motor to support consistent airflow.
Q: What are key durability and build features?
A: Its heavy‑gauge galvanized steel cabinet with powder‑coat finish, removable grille design, coil guard, ground lug, and factory‑installed protections (accumulator, crankcase heater, muffler) improve weather durability and serviceability.
Q: Is the unit pre‑charged?
A: Yes — it comes factory‑charged for up to ~15 ft of line set, simplifying installation for HVAC professionals.
Q: What installation requirements does it have?
A: It typically runs on 208/230 V single‑phase power and must be paired with a properly sized indoor air handler or coil and compatible thermostat.
Keep Outdoor Unit Clear: Maintain at least 24 inches of clearance around the condenser; remove leaves, dirt, and debris to ensure proper airflow.
Clean Condenser Coils: Rinse coils every 3–6 months to prevent buildup that reduces SEER2 efficiency.
Replace Indoor Air Filters: Change filters every 1–3 months to protect the system and maintain airflow.
Inspect Refrigerant Lines & Insulation: Ensure lines are intact and insulation is not damaged for optimal R32 performance.
Check Condensate Drain: Keep the drain line clear to prevent water buildup or system interruptions.
Schedule Annual Professional Maintenance: Technicians should inspect electrical connections, refrigerant levels, fan motor, and overall heat pump performance.
Monitor System Performance: Unusual noises, weak heating/cooling, or rising energy bills indicate the need for prompt service.
